Transaction 1614625dd6a31c28c330a782da79ca7989b0bbdfeabd1be4b8904976bd7dd4e9
1 Input
1 Output
-
1614625dd6a31c28c330a782da79ca7989b0bbdfeabd1be4b8904976bd7dd4e9:0
- value
- 28095
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7740db986db3dd622b93f66759453fd023ee4dc4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BsZ7E8aykubWuHFucfw1kWq6qQR2WCS9z